Research overview: effective population size in felid conservation

Effective population size, the number of individuals genetically contributing to the next generation, is often far smaller than the census count and is a key predictor of how quickly a population loses diversity. This overview surveys how geneticists estimate effective size in cats from genetic markers, why social structure, sex ratio, and variance in reproductive success depress it, and how small effective sizes in species like the Amur tiger or isolated pumas drive inbreeding even when animals appear numerous. It discusses the management targets derived from effective-size theory and how genomic data refine these estimates to guide conservation of cat populations.
